US Airways Gets Football Fever With a Carolina Panthers Themed Aircraft
Posted on: Friday, 21 September 2007, 09:00 CDT
TEMPE, Ariz., Sept. 21 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Today, Carolina Panthers fans can take their football fervor to new heights as US Airways dedicates an Airbus A319 aircraft painted with the Carolina Panthers colors and logo at Charlotte-Douglas International Airport, the airline's largest hub.

US Airways Chairman and CEO Doug Parker will be on hand with representatives of the Panthers organization to formally dedicate the aircraft alongside US Airways employees.
Travis Christ, US Airways' vice president, sales and marketing said, "It's fitting to have Charlotte's hometown airline and the hometown team partnered together. We're proud to be associated with such a first class organization like the Carolina Panthers and hope that their fans will enjoy seeing their team colors fly across the US Airways skies."
"The Carolina Panthers and US Airways have had a great relationship over the years and there is no better way to symbolize the association than having a plane painted in Panther colors," said Mark Richardson, President, Panthers Football, LLC. "Our team travels on US Airways charter flights and they have been a great supporter of our organization. Charlotte is an important hub for the company and we are proud to be included among US Airways' customers."
US Airways employs nearly 5,400 aviation professionals in Charlotte and through predecessors USAir and Piedmont Airlines, runs a history of nearly 60 years in Charlotte.
This is the fourth NFL themed plane in the US Airways fleet of 356 aircraft. Just last week the airline introduced a Pittsburgh Steelers plane and last year, an Arizona Cardinals and Philadelphia Eagles joined the fleet.
US Airways is the fifth largest domestic airline employing more than 36,000 aviation professionals worldwide. US Airways, US Airways Shuttle and US Airways Express operate approximately 3,800 flights per day and serve more than 230 communities in the U.S., Canada, Europe, the Caribbean and Latin America. The new US Airways -- the product of a merger between America West and US Airways in September 2005 -- is a member of the Star Alliance, which provides connections for our customers to 855 destinations in 155 countries worldwide.
